About the Role (your why)
As a Product Manager for Datapay - our flagship SaaS payroll solution - you will play a critical role in shaping the future of how businesses manage payroll. You will be responsible for driving the day-to-day execution and delivery of Datapay, ensuring it remains a market-leading, reliable, and intuitive product for our customers.
Working at the intersection of technology, design, and business, you will collaborate with cross-functional teams to translate our strategic goals into actionable product initiatives. Your work will directly impact thousands of users by helping streamline compliance, reduce admin burdens, and improve the overall payroll experience.

What you will bring
- Familiarity with New Zealand payroll rules and process
- Knowledge of how to create and refine roadmaps, iteration goals and preparing the work ready for the squad to deliver on.
- Experience in leading and facilitating a squad to deliver to your roadmap.
- Awareness with Objectives and Key Results (OKRs) and their alignment with company goals.
- Basic understanding of software architecture and the tech stack within the product area to ensure cohesive functionality.
- Familiarity with Agile methodologies and tools for backlog management and analytics
- Solid analytical skills with a foundation in both qualitative and quantitative analysis for data-driven decision-making.
- Experience in collaborating with senior stakeholders to ensure alignment with broader team and company goals.
- Experience in managing relationships with stakeholders across different teams and product squads.
- Humility and Leadership: The humility to listen and learn, kindness in practice, and the hallmarks of a leader who inspires and supports their squad.
Responsibilities
- Squad Leadership: Lead and manage a squad with a servant leadership approach, fostering a culture of continuous improvement and engagement.
- Ability to build collaborative relationships with delivery teams and quickly escalate issues when progress stalls.
- Developing and communicating a clear product vision while collaborating on Objectives and Key Results (OKRs) that align with company goals.
- Requirements Analysis: Proficient in eliciting and analysing both functional and technical requirements.
- Conducting market analysis and user research to inform the product roadmap
- Managing stakeholder relationships to support product launches
- Leading discovery processes to prioritise development tasks, analyse product performance data, and write Product Backlog Items (PBIs)
- Utilising Agile methodologies, you will drive timely project delivery, validate ideas through prototyping.
- Conduct post-launch analyses to continuously improve the product and meet organisational objectives.
